Ukrainian iron ore mines reduce pellet output in 2M

KYIV. March 7 (Interfax) - Most Ukrainian mining companies raised iron ore pellet production in January-February 2012.

Poltava Mining, the core asset of the London-listed Ferrexpo plc, raised commercial pellet production 7.5% year-on-year to 1.611 million tonnes and concentrate production 7.6% to 2.004 million tonnes.

But the Metinvest holding's Northern Mining and Beneficiation Plant, from Kryviy Rih, told Interfax that it reduced commercial pellet production 21.8% year-on-year in January-February to 1.431 million tonnes. Iron ore concentrate output fell 1.6% to 2.421 million tonnes.

Metinvest's Central Mining, also from Kryviy Rih, reduced commercial pellet production 1.2% year-on-year to 401,000 tonnes, and concentrate production rose 10.6% to 1.136 million tonnes.

Metinvest also runs Inhulets Mining, which saw iron ore concentrate output fall 2.4% year-on-year in January-February to 2.227 million tonnes.

Southern Mining, from Kryviy Rih, which is controlled by Ukraine's Smart Holding and Lanebrook Ltd, which owns Russia's Evraz Group, reduced iron ore concentrate production 0.6% year-on-year in January-February to 1.698 million tonnes. It produced 467,000 million tonnes of sinter ore, up 35.4% year-on-year.

Ukraine produced 13.331 million tonnes of crude ore in January-February, 2% more than in the first two months of 2012, the Metallurgprom association has said. Iron ore concentrate production grew 2% to 11.055 million tonnes and sinter - 3% to 7.142 million tonnes. Pellet output plummeted 9% to 3.41 million tonnes.
